Research Director at the CNRS within the Stem Cell and Brain Research Institute (SBRI), Inserm U1208, University of Lyon and Co-Founder, in 2009, of the Joint Laboratory on Neuropathogenesis along with Prof. Chonggang YUAN at East China Normal University (ECNU) in Shanghai, integrated into the Key Laboratory of Brain Functional Genomics at the ECNU in January 2014.
The main objective is the transfer of fundamental discoveries using small antibody mimetics called peptide aptamers, to potential patient benefit in the context of the StemGamE platform.
The present transfer focus: • neurodegenerative diseases - e.g. ALS (Amyotrophic Lateral Sclerosis - Maladie de Charcot) • stimulation of the immune response e.g. for adoptive cell therapy of certain cancers • enhancement of safety of the use of embryonic stem cell-derived cultures for potential therapeutic benefit.
